Key Summary
VTS | IFRA | |
|---|---|---|
Strategy | Vanguard U.S. Total Market Shares Index ETF (ASX: VTS) seeks to track the performance of the CRSP US Total Market Index before account fees, expenses and taxes. The index tracks the large, mid, small and micro-cap stocks on the US stock market, thus representing nearly 100% of the investable US stock market. | IFRA.AX was created on 2016-04-29 by VanEck. The fund's investment portfolio concentrates primarily on theme equity. Each Fund aims to provide investment returns before fees and other costs which track the performance of its Reference Index in Australian dollars. A Fund does not aim to perfectly replicate its Reference Index on a one-to-one basis |
Top 3 holdings | Apple Inc. (5.56 %) Microsoft Corp. (4.68 %) Amazon.com Inc. (2.06 %) | NextEra Energy Inc (5.66 %) Transurban Group (5.02 %) Aena SME SA (4.50 %) |
Top 3 industries | Information Technology (25.02 %) Health Care (15.04 %) Financials (10.84 %) | Utilities (44.46 %) Industrials (24.01 %) Other (15.57 %) |
Top 3 countries | United States (99.41 %) Switzerland (0.25 %) Canada (0.12 %) | United States (60.06 %) Canada (10.62 %) Spain (6.21 %) |
Management fee | 0.03 % | 0.52 % |
Key Summary
VTS | IFRA | |
|---|---|---|
Issuer | Vanguard | VanEck |
Tracking index | CRSP U.S. Total Market Index - AUD | FTSE Developed Core Infrastructure 50/50 Index - CAD |
Asset class | ETF | ETF |
Management fee | 0.03 % | 0.52 % |
Price | $513.45 | $23.58 |
Size | $557.047 billion | $1.608 billion |
10Y return | 238.80 % | N/A |
Annual distribution yield (5Y) | 1.19 % | 3.21 % |
Market | ASX | ASX |
First listed date | 08/05/2009 | 03/05/2016 |
Purchase fee | $6.50 | $6.50 |
